The 21st Century Museum of Contemporary Art in Kanazawa is renowned not only for its striking, circular architecture designed by architect Yoshio Taniguchi, but also for its diverse and compelling exhibitions. With its focus on cutting-edge art, the museum offers a unique space for the exploration of both Japanese and international contemporary art. The exhibitions regularly change, making each visit an exciting opportunity to engage with new ideas, mediums, and thought-provoking themes.
